INVENTORY OF MARINE MOLLUSCS OF FRENCH POLYNESIA BY Jean Tr?ndl?1 and MICHel BOUTeT2 ABSTRACT an inventory of marine molluscan species from French Polynesia has been updated following recent field collections and numerous consultations of many shells collections. A total of 2373 species were analysed of which 1702 were identified: 13 chitons, 194 bivalves, 1 scaphopod, 8 cephalopods and 1486 gastropods. The present inventory indicates that the malacological fauna is more diverse than previously reported: 1008 species were identified by Dautzenberg and Bouge (1933) and 1061 species were identified by Richard (1975). A total of 671 species were not identified of which at least 21 are new to science and will be described in the near future. INTROdUCTION French Polynesia (Fig. 1) consisting of 118 volcanic and low coral reef islands in Oceania is oriented on a South east ? north West axis between 8 and 28? South latitude and 134 and 155? West longitude. The exclusive economic zone is more than 5 millions km2. land area covers 3,726 km2 and the coral reef ecosystem covers 15,047 km2 (2,140 km2 of reefs and 12,907 km2 of lagoons). Geomorphological diversity is very important among all these islands (Salvat et al., 2008). The Tuamotu archipelago, consisting of 76 atolls (either open with passes, closed or elevated), is one of the richest groups of atolls in the world. The Marquesas archipelago lacks barrier reefs and lagoons and has a poor coral fauna. The austral archipelago consists of either volcanic islands with lagoons (e.g. Raevavae) or islands without lagoons but with coral reef beds (e.g. Rapa). These two last archipelagos are known to have endemic marine species. Since the 18th century, large expeditions have collected fauna and flora of French Polynesian islands including marine molluscs (see Tr?ndle and Van Cossel, 2005). The first inventory of marine molluscs of Oceania was by Dautzenberg and Bouge in the Journal de Conchyliologie (1933). The first author was a Belgian malacologist while the second, an enlightened amateur, was French Polynesia?s Governor between 1928 and 1931. In 1975 ?Coquillages de Polyn?sie? was edited by Salvat and Rives illustrating more than 400 species with colour photos. In 1985, for the fifth international coral reefs symposium in Tahiti, Richard published a list of 1159 species, 98 of which were unidentified. These inventories also gave the species distributions known at that time. The present inventory takes into account only those species from past inventories whose presence has been confirmed by the present authors during field expeditions and from collections at the Mus?um National d?Histoire Naturelle Paris (MNHN), at the Centre de recherches Insulaires et Observatoire de l?environnement de Moorea en Polyn?sie fran?aise (CRIOBE), at the Ecole Pratique des Hautes Etudes (EPHE - Universit? de Perpignan), at the National Museum of Natural History Washington D.C. (USNM) and from several local French Polynesian private collections. Two recent expeditions to the Marquesas (1997) and Austral archipelago (2002) provided the most valuable inventories of marine molluscs and greatly enlarged our faunistical knowledge. The first one, organized by the MNHN in collaboration with the Institut de Recherches pour le D?veloppement (IRD), ?MUSORSTOM 9? expedition, collected fauna from 168 stations between 40 and 1250 m depth. An additional 40 stations were prospected in the littoral zone on Ua Huka. The second expedition, jointly organized by CRIOBE, IRD and MNHN, ?BENTHAUS expedition?, worked in Rapa at 159 dredge stations between 50 and 1800 m depth and with 99 additional stations in the littoral zone. The present list of molluscs in French Polynesia is the first step of an inventory which will be completed with a future article that will provide information and argumentation on each species with their references. Burch, 1945 Trimusculus odhneri (Hubendick, 1946) (T) CONCLUSIONS Dautzenberg and Bouge (1933) listed 1008 species for French Polynesia, together with numerous varieties, some of which are now considered distinct species. On the other hand, some taxa which they listed are now considered either synonyms or their presence has not been confirmed by our study. It was not our objective to discuss synonymy in the present study. Richard (1985) listed 1159 species. Our study records 2373 species of which at least 21 are new. Part of the material collected during the Marquesas and austral expeditions are still under review, including many small molluscs. We consider that the whole marine malacological fauna of French Polynesia consists of over 2500 species. 53 ACKNOWLEdGEMENTS We thank Bernard Salvat who encouraged us to establish this list in the framework of a new inventory of reef species after the one established by richard (1985) at CRIOBE-EPHE in Moorea (Directors Ren?
